Mr. Wuerstle was born Sept. 15, 1914 in Olean and had lived most of his life in Dunkirk. He was a partner in Wuerstle's restaurant at 313 Main street.
Mr. Wuerstle was a member of Sacred Heart church, Dunkirk Hose Company No 1, the Dunkirk Exempt Firemen's association, Bluch Landoff tent of Circus Saints and Sinners,Elks club, Dunkirk club, Dunkirk Memorial Post 62 American Legion, U.S. Coast Guard Flotilla 3-2, and was a veteran of World War II.
Survived by an aunt and uncle and several nieces and nephews.
